Feeling bored on the weekend can be frustrating, but there are plenty of things you can do to beat boredom and make the most of your time off. Here are some tips: 1. Make plans: Plan your weekend in advance and decide on some activities you want to do. This will give you something to look forward to and prevent you from aimlessly wandering around. 2. Get outside: Fresh air and sunshine can do wonders for your mood. Go for a hike, take a bike ride, or simply spend time in a park or garden. 3. Try something new: Step outside of your comfort zone and try a new activity or hobby. Sign up for a cooking class, try indoor rock climbing, or take a dance lesson. 4. Spend time with friends or family: Invite friends or family over for a game night or barbecue. Spending time with loved ones is a great way to have fun and create memories. 5. Volunteer: Find a local charity or organization that needs volunteers and give back to your community. Not only will you be helping others, but you'll also feel good about yourself. 6. Read a book: Get lost in a good book and escape reality for a while. Reading is a great way to relax and unwind. 7. Watch a movie or binge-watch a TV show: Sometimes all you need is a lazy day on the couch. Pick a movie or TV show you've been wanting to watch and enjoy some down time. 8. Plan a day trip: Explore a nearby town or attraction that you haven't been to before. A change of scenery can be refreshing and exciting. Remember, weekends are meant to be enjoyed, so don't let boredom bring you down. Get creative, try new things, and have fun!
